Everytime I open at my home page of dailymail I get a message filling bottom third of screen which says "by using the site you agree to our privacy settings"
This has only started happening in past 2 days. How do i get rid of it?

That message obviously does not come from Firefox, but from the site.
If you want them to stop showing it, you will have to contact them ......

In addition :
These messages : all because of the new privacy law - websites are obliged to show these annoying messages about their privacy policies.
